In this episode, Stacy speaks with Hasara Lay, founder of Catexplorer, a community, movement, and lifestyle brand for people who explore the world with their cats. Hasara, who is located in Australia, began exploring with her cat as a child and never stopped. When she and her husband adopted two rescue cats, she started Catexplorer as a repository for information on training cats to be explorers, but it has since expanded into more of an online community for those who like to explore with their cats. Hasara also hosts the Catexplorer podcasts, where she interviews Catexplorers about their adventures and cat experts for pro advice.

A Catexplorer, as Hasara explains it, is “either the human or the feline that are exploring together.” She talks with Stacy about determining whether your cat is a good candidate for being a Catexplorer and some basic steps to work on to get your cat comfortable exploring. Hasara discusses harnesses and cat backpacks, as well as the selection process for the items Catexplorer sells in their online store. She also shares details about the Catexplorer page created especially for CCP listeners.
